
WORCESTER, Mass. – The Manchester Monarchs have now won four straight games, following their 4-2 victory over the Worcester Railers on Friday night.
While Worcester outshot Manchester 37-24, only Barry Almeida’s pair of goals prevented Cole Kehler from getting a shutout.
Manchester’s Nick Pierog also had a pair of goals while Cory Ward and Zeb Knutson also contributed goals for the Monarchs in the third period.
The Monarchs have not lost since their sweep in Newfoundland, but they still lag ten points behind the Growlers in the North Division standings.
They’ll seek to rectify that on Saturday night with a trip to Portland where they will faceoff against the Maine Mariners.
